Data Platform Engineer

Remote · USA Full-time New today

At PrizePicks, we are the fastest-growing sports company in North America, as recognized by Inc. 5000. As the leading platform for Daily Fantasy Sports, we cover a diverse range of sports leagues, including the NFL, NBA, and Esports titles like League of Legends and Counter-Strike. Our team of over 550 employees thrives in an inclusive culture that values individuals from diverse backgrounds, regardless of their level of sports fandom. Ready to reimagine the DFS industry together? As a Data Platform Engineer, you will contribute to building the modern Data platform at Prizepicks to scale and productionize our core data engineering, data analytics and machine learning capabilities. Your work will directly impact key metrics like Time-to-Bet, Deposit Velocity, and Platform Integrity by integrating robust, low-latency ML models across our sports betting and daily fantasy ecosystems. What you’ll do: Build Scalable Data Platform: Design and build the Data platform for Batch and Streaming use cases. You will build and maintain a platform with cutting-edge technologies and enable data users by building data catalog and data lineage capabilities. You will be contributing to design and enforce robust data security architectures and controls. Real-Time data platform at Scale: Build platform for deploying low-latency services to pipe data for streaming or near real time use cases. You will power real-time decisions across the platform, from dynamic oddsmaking and risk analysis to smart deposit defaults. Data Platform Ops: You will champion best practices for model deployment, monitoring, and CI/CD for Data pipeline deployment.
